Part 2 ( Dickens’ perspective) is better than part 1 ( the perspective of Dickens’ 9 children). Either way, Dickens comes across as a self absorbed patriarch having a mid-life crisis and regretting the drunken invitation to Hans Christian Anderson to visit his family in the country. And not for friendship or altruistic reasons either.

Part three through the eyes of Hans Christian Andersen has me a little confused. How can this man who struggles with the English language have such an in-depth conversation with Mrs. Dickens, or understand the intricacies of a play he’s seeing for the first time? I’m distracted by this.
